CGF provides Pre-Shipment Inspection (PSI), also known as Final Random Inspection (FRI) for freezers. It is the most common inspection type to verify overall shipment quality. Normally, production should be finished and at least 80% of goods packed into export cartons before inspection. Main checkpoints for freezer inspection:
• Verify freezer specifications, dimension, color matching and technical requirements.
• Inspect cabinet appearance, door sealing, surface scratches, dent and paint defects.
• Test cooling function, temperature stability, control panel operation and noise level.
• Audit power cord compliance, user manuals, export packaging and shipping marks.

Main Check Points for Pre-shipment Inspection
- Verify if finished products comply with customer specifications, technical requirements, export packaging standards, shipping marks and labeling requests.
- Evaluate products from multiple dimensions including safety compliance, design consistency, functional performance, visual appearance and dimension accuracy.
- Inspect export carton strength, packing method and packaging suitability for long-distance ocean or air transportation.
